Autonomous University of Madrid

The Autonomous University of Madrid (Universidad Autónoma de Madrid, UAM) is a public research university in Madrid, Spain, founded in 1968 and ranked #198 in the QS World University Rankings 2025. Its primary public, machine-readable API footprint is delivered through Biblos-e Archivo, the UAM institutional repository running DSpace 7.6.5, which exposes a HAL-based REST API and an OAI-PMH 2.0 metadata-harvesting endpoint. UAM does not publish a centralized developer portal; authentication is handled through the gated ID-UAM federated identity service, and most institutional systems (secretaria virtual, mobile app backend) are not openly documented.

Biblos-e Archivo REST API (DSpace 7)

HAL-based REST API for Biblos-e Archivo, the UAM institutional repository, running DSpace 7.6.5. Provides programmatic, HATEOAS-navigable access to communities, collections, ite...

Biblos-e Archivo OAI-PMH Endpoint

OAI-PMH 2.0 metadata-harvesting endpoint for Biblos-e Archivo. Supports Identify, ListRecords, ListSets, and other standard OAI verbs for harvesting Dublin Core and other metada...
